Two people were killed and two others were injured in an attack on Monday, two others were taken to the hospital, including the suspect who was in critical condition, the police said.
A 58 -year -old man died at the scene of the Soutoark area in central London, the capital police said.
A 27 -year -old man died from his hospital wounds.
The head of the Grand Investigation, Emma Bond, said she does not believe that the attack is related to terrorism.

The police said in a statement that they had received reports of multiple attacks in the building on a narrow road near the bridge in the Soutoark neighborhood of London.
Police said that a 58 -year -old man died at the location of the incident, while the last 27 -year -old died in the hospital, and an investigation was opened into a murder. A third victim, a man in his thirties, remains in the hospital with non -life injuries.
The police added that another man, who is also in the thirties, was arrested against the background of the incident, who is in a dangerous condition in the hospital.

“Our investigation is still in its early stages, and we are working hard to understand the full circumstances of this horrific incident,” said Emma Bond, President of the Investigator Emma Bond.
She added, “At this stage, we do not believe that the incident is related to terrorism, and there is no other danger to the public.”
